EXPORTING MARKET
The Middle East and Africa (MEA) region represents a dynamic and growing market for Metals and Precious Metals, driven by rapid urbanization, infrastructure development, and increasing demand from industrial sectors.
​
In the Gulf countries (UAE, Saudi Arabia, Qatar), large-scale projects in construction, energy, and manufacturing have fueled the demand for non-ferrous metals such as aluminum, copper, and zinc. These metals are essential for applications in building materials, power transmission, and industrial machinery.
​
Meanwhile, the precious metals market (gold, silver) remains strong, with the Middle East serving as a global hub for gold trade, jewelry manufacturing, and investment. The UAE, in particular, plays a key role as a trading and distribution center for gold flows between Asia, Africa, and Europe.
​
In Africa, resource-rich countries continue to develop their mining and processing capabilities, while importers across the continent rely on stable and competitive supplies of metals to support their growing industries, especially in construction, automotive, and electrical sectors.
​
With strategic trade hubs like Dubai (DMCC) and key African ports, the MEA region offers significant opportunities for metals and precious metals trading, requiring reliable suppliers who can ensure quality, compliance, and efficient logistics.
